Output 65f21d85dd9a84d08923e4aa8d677acf635ae9b7dceebdd0d3f11b07f223dfee:0

value
24058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ade68a843e7955356944344bfc653b7e7d82b2 OP_EQUAL
address
3CbpfCBptabYokcLokq1pFENxsDipgxY4o
transaction
65f21d85dd9a84d08923e4aa8d677acf635ae9b7dceebdd0d3f11b07f223dfee
confirmations
239568
spent
true